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Needham Market to Tal-y-Cafn start from as little as £49.00

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Needham Market to Tal-y-Cafn start from £119.00 one way, or £154.60 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Needham Market to Tal-y-Cafn are available for £118.60 one way, or £197.80 return

Station Facilities and Services

Needham Market Station caters to modern travel needs even without the presence of a traditional ticket office. You’ll find ticket machines on-site where you can collect tickets purchased online, ensuring a seamless start to your journey. For those with accessibility needs, rest assured that the station has accessible ticket machines and induction loops for seamless communication.

Though the station lacks a formal waiting room, there is a seating area nearby. It’s worth noting the absence of refreshment and retail facilities, so plan accordingly before arriving. The station doesn’t provide Wi-Fi or public payphones, emphasizing the tranquil simplicity of this Suffolk jewel.

Accessibility and Support

Accessibility is thoughtfully considered at Needham Market Station. While there is step-free access to Platform 1 for London-bound travelers, access to Platform 2 is via a stepped underpass. The station is classified as a category B3 station under the Office of Rail and Road (ORR) classification. Should you require any assistance, make sure to make your way to the clearly marked meeting points on the platform. For anyone needing further assistance, scheduling with Passenger Assist ensures you have the help you need.

Onward Travel Options

If your travel itinerary extends beyond rail, Needham Market Station has adjacent options for onward travel. Rail replacement services are readily available outside the nearby Swan Public House on Ipswich Road, offering a smooth transition should your train journey be disrupted.

Facilities and Services at Tal-y-Cafn Station

Tal-y-Cafn station keeps things simple and straightforward. There isn’t a ticket office or any ticket machines, so it’s best to plan ahead and purchase your tickets online prior to your journey. For those who require assistance, the station provides an induction loop, though there are no staff on site to offer help. Despite this, many visitors find the absence of hustle and bustle to be one of the station's charms.

Accessibility is a priority, and the station is categorized as Step Free Access with a ramp available to help passengers get on trains with ease. However, amenities such as toilets, seating areas, refreshment facilities, and bicycle storage are not provided, so ensure you're prepared for a rustic travel experience. For those interested in cycling, while there's no hire facility on the premises, the scenic nearby routes may tempt you to bring a bicycle.

Transport Links and Onward Travel Options

Tal-y-Cafn offers convenient connections to various transport modes. The main road, A470, serves as the pickup point for rail replacement bus services, and there are nearby bus stops on the main road for local journeys. Although the station lacks direct facilities for taxis or car hire, its location along a well-traveled route means arranging onward transport in advance is relatively straightforward.
